On 3/7/22 17:55, Nicholas Piggin wrote:
The pvr_match for a CPU class is not supposed to just match for any
CPU in the family, but rather whether this particular CPU class is the
best match in the family.

Prior to this fix, e.g., a POWER9 DD2.3 KVM host matches to the
power9_v1.0 class (because that's first in the list). After the patch,
it matches the power9_v2.0 class.


So if we get now another revision of p10, this just won't work at all instead of matching DD1. Not that we have a reasonable chance of this happening though...

(after looking at failing "QTEST_QEMU_BINARY=~/pbuild/qemu-localhost-ppc64/qemu-system-ppc64 ~/pbuild/qemu-localhost-ppc64/tests/qtest/pnv-xscom-test")

So this breaks using different family masks for the same machine type,
like, 0x004[BCD]xxxx for pnv_machine_power8_class_init()'s POWERPC_CPU_TYPE_NAME("power8_v2.0").

So I'd keep P7/P8 where they are today and create a new machine type for every family mask (higher 16 bits of PVR). Thanks,
